WebThe most effective repetition interval is 10-20% of the time between the first study and the time when it is necessary to remember. For example, if the exam is in a week, studying the material is better and repeating it the next day. And if you want to remember what you learned in a year, you need to repeat the material in three weeks. The waveform of a pulsed radar is usually represented by the pulse duration τ, the pulse repetition interval (PRI) T, or the pulse repetition frequency (PRF) f p. PRI is the time interval between two adjacent pulses.
